Exterior

The Yukon has a one-piece grille and taller headlights than its sister Tahoe, with jewel-like bezels and a wider, lower air dam. The rest of the body features blocky fenders, long rear-quarter windows and a squared-off back end. The Yukon is also available in a higher-end Denali trim level. Denali models come with 20-inch wheels, chrome exterior moldings and a power-operated rear liftgate.

Exterior features include:

Integrated running boards
Standard 17-inch aluminum wheels
Standard heated power side mirrors
Optional 20-inch wheels
Chrome grille (Denali edition)
Optional articulating running boards
